Where's it going to end? The bailouts, the handouts, the free lunches?

Better yet,  is there anyway we can get in line?

Actually I'm not really interested in any government bailout because this is just not the way to help our economy. If the Treasury wants to give every citizen a few thousands dollars and then forget about their ideas for the stimulus or bailout plans, I might be interested in that. Otherwise, no. Besides, I think we're a little late for this discussion.

After the banks got their TARP money - which many of them didn't want but were forced to accept and still others who want even more money - life insurance companies are getting in line with their hands out.

Get this. Behind them are the likes of BMW, Harley Davidson, Nordstrom, Target, and Home Depot.

Where is this going to end? After the country is totally broke?
